Ingredients


– 2 pounds flank steak or brisket
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 1 medium onion, sliced
– 1 bell pepper (red or green), sliced
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 can (14 ounces) diced tomatoes (or 2 fresh tomatoes, chopped)
– 2 tablespoons tomato paste
– 1 cup beef broth
– 2 teaspoons 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on dried oregano
– 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
– 1 bay leaf
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– Fresh cilantro, for garnish (optional)
– Lime wedges, for serving (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ions


Creating Cuban Ropa Vieja is straightforward if you follow these simple steps:
1. Prep the Beef: Remove any excess fat from the flank steak or brisket and cut it into large chunks.
2. Sear the Meat: In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the beef and sear on all sides until browned, about 3-4 minutes per side. Remove the beef from the pot and set it aside.
3. Sauté the Vegetables: In the same pot, add the sliced onions and bell pepper. Sauté for about 5-6 minutes until softened.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.
4. Add Tomatoes: Stir in the diced tomatoes and tomato paste. Cook for 2-3 minutes until the mixture is well combined and fragrant.
5. Return the Beef: Place the seared beef back in the pot. Pour in the beef broth, then add cumin, oregano, smoked paprika, bay leaf, salt, and pepper.
6. Simmer: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over and simmer for about 2 hours, or until the beef is tender and easily shreddable.
7. Shred the Beef: Remove the beef from the pot and let it cool slightly. Use two forks to shred the beef into thin strips.
8. Combine: Return the shredded beef to the pot and stir it into the sauce. Let it simmer for another 10-15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
9. Taste and Adjust: Taste the Ropa Vieja and adjust seasonings if necessary.
10. Serve: Remove the bay leaf before serving.

Additional Tips


– Use Quality Meat: Opt for flank steak or brisket with good marbling to ensure tenderness and flavor.
– Patience is Key: Allow the beef to simmer longer if it isn’t shredding easily. The longer it cooks, the more tender it becomes.
– Spice Balance: Don’t be afraid to adjust the spices according to your preference. A little more paprika or cumin can enhance the flavor profile.

Freezing and Storage


Storage: Keep leftover Ropa Vieja in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. This allows the flavors to deepen over time.
Freezing: You can freeze Ropa Vieja for up to 3 months.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ating to ensure the best texture and flavor.

Frequently Asked Questions


How can I tell when the beef is ready to shred?
When the beef is tender and pulls apart easily with little to no resistance, it is ready to shred.
Can I substitute the beef broth?
Yes, you can use vegetable broth or chicken broth for a lighter flavor, although it may alter the traditional taste.
Is this recipe suitable for meal prep?
Absolutely! Ropa Vieja makes an excellent meal prep option as it tastes even better the next day.
How can I make the dish gluten-free?
This recipe is naturally gluten-free, but ensure that your broth and any additional components do not contain gluten.
Can I cook this in a slow cooker?
Yes, you can adapt this recipe for a slow cooker by following the same steps and cooking the beef on low for 6-8 hours until tender.
